Easing Yoga Poses for Beginners

Yoga is a wonderful practice for people of all of fitness. If you're just getting into yoga, it can feel intimidating to try challenging poses.

Don't worry concern. There are plenty of gentle yoga poses that are perfect for beginners. These poses will introduce you to the fundamentals of yoga and enable you to building strength, flexibility, and mindfulness.

Here are a few soothing yoga poses for beginners to get you going:

* **Child's Pose (Balasana):** This pose is extremely relaxing. To practice it, begin by sitting your big toes together. Rest your hips on your heels.

* **Mountain Pose (Tadasana):** This pose forms the foundation for for many other yoga poses. To practice it, stand with your feet hip-width apart and.

* **Downward-Facing Dog (Adho Mukha Svanasana):** This pose strengthens your arms, legs, and back. To do this pose, start on your hands and knees. Then, raise your body so that your body forms an inverted V shape..

Remember to respect your body's needs. If you sense any tension, pause. Yoga should always be a rejuvenating practice.

Yoga Basics: A Step-by-Step Guide

Embarking on your yoga journey? Superb! Yoga is a journey that integrates asanas with mindfulness to cultivate overall well-being. Let's explore some fundamental yoga poses to begin your practice.

  • First, find a peaceful space where you can move comfortably.
  • Next, position your yoga mat on a stable surface.
  • Begin with the tadasana. Stand erect with feet together and fingers relaxed at your body side.
  • Inhale deeply and extend your spine. Exhale and release your shoulders down and away from your ears.
  • Hold this pose for a few breaths, focusing on your inhalation.
